Competing pathways in the photolytic cycloaddition reactions of N-ethoxycarbonylazepine to [60]fullerene: formation of [2 + 4] and [2 + 6] photoadducts
Abstract
The photochemical reaction between [60]fullerene and N-ethoxycarbonylazepine, formed in situ by light-induced decomposition of ethyl azidoformate in benzene, produces two photoadducts in the ratio of 4:1 by formal [2 + 4] and[2 + 6] cycloaddition reactions as established by a series of high-field (600 MHz) NMR experiments.
